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Heath Pseudomys | Munda round ray |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(hewan) | Animalia (hewan)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Mammalia (mamalia) | Elasmobranchii |
| Order | Rodentia (hewan pengerat) | Myliobatiformes (Myliobatiformes) |
| Family | Muridae (Mice & Rats) | Urotrygonidae |
| Genus | Pseudomys | Urotrygon |
| Species | Pseudomys shortridgei | Urotrygon munda |
Evolutionary Relationship
Heath Pseudomys and Munda round ray share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
